What is Northeastern University known for?

A world leader in experiential-learning education, Northeastern emphasizes educational programs that link course work with a variety of practical experiences, including global opportunities, service-learning, research and our signature co-op program.

Is Northeastern University hard to get into?

Northeastern University has an acceptance rate of 7%. Half the applicants admitted to Northeastern University who submitted test scores have an SAT score between 1440 and 1550 or an ACT score of 33 and 35.

What is the male to female ratio at Northeastern University?

Northeastern University has a total undergraduate enrollment of 16,302 (fall 2022), with a gender distribution of 44% male students and 56% female students. At this school, 47% of the students live in college-owned, -operated or -affiliated housing and 53% of students live off campus.
